18.2.4  Single Line Token Block Instrument in RE Area

                        (a) Where  earth  return  is  used,  the  rest  contact  of  the  instrument  shall  be
                            substituted by the contacts of a slow release relay. The arrangement shall
                            be such that the relay is energized during the operation of plunger but is
                            dropped only after the condenser has discharged to a safe limit. The circuit
                            details are illustrated in Drg. No. 18-D5.

                        (b) Whenever stray DC is present in the earth, metallic return is provided for
                            block  circuit.  Metallic  return  should  be  used  with  a  modified  filter  circuit
                            eliminating  the  condenser.  The  chokes  and  surge  arrestors  shall  be
                            retained and shunt resistors shall be provided across the Galvo (150 ohms)
                            and Polarised Relay (77 ohms). The resistors shall be of substantial rating
                            so that they do not get open circuited. The circuit details are illustrated in
                            Drg. No. 18-D6. In this case, slow to release relay is not required.

               18.2.5  Double Line Block Instrument in RE Area

                        (a) IRS type Block Instrument with  Block filter shall be used for Double  Line
                            section electrified with 25 KV AC. The circuit details are illustrated in Drg.
                            No. 18-D7.

                        (b) The voltage of the Battery shall be sufficient to ensure not less than 18 mA
                            and not more than 25 mA current through the polarized relay. Needle coil
                            resistance shall be modified to obtain this level of current.

                                     Section 3: Installation of Block Instruments


               18.3.1  General Fixture

                        (a) All block instruments shall be of approved type only.


                        (b) The  Table  or  other  fixture  on  which  instruments  are  placed  must  be
                            substantial and the Instruments are securely fixed there on.

                        (c) Turn-table arrangement may be provided for fixing the Token and Handle
                            type instruments to enable easier maintenance but the plate on which the
                            instrument turns shall be securely fixed to the table.

                        (d) Block Instruments, Distinction of: Where two or more block instruments
                            are located in the same room, they shall be fitted with bell units/bell buzzers
                            of distinctive tones.

                        Note: Painting of Block Instruments shall be in accordance with the painting scheme in
                        Annexure: 18-A1.
